Crime of Passion
My love has never been for sale
I've rented it out on occasion
Most often the arrangement ended
in a turbulent eviction
There were tenants seeking only temporary occupancy
They fled undercover of night
back into their darkness of deceptive intention.
Others unwilling to conform to
restrictions of a lease
with clauses of commitment.
Leaving in search of a more flexible arrangement.
Then there was you
Without bribe or allurement
You seduced my resolve
In full view of my heart's dauntless safeguards
Such a skilled thief and benevolent larcenist
You stole my heart
Because I was unable to give it.
A crime commited in the name of endearment.
